Kingsland's sandy, well-draining soil is a mixed blessing. On one hand, you won't deal with the clay compaction that plagues other parts of Georgia. On the other, you need a properly engineered base layer under artificial turf to prevent settling and drainage issues that can create boggy spots. Our coastal location means UV intensity is real—we always recommend our premium-grade pet turf with enhanced fade resistance. The humidity and salt air near Kings Bay also matter; we use drainage systems and backing materials that won't degrade in these conditions. Most residential yards here in the Downtown Kingsland and naval base neighborhoods are modest in size, which is actually perfect for artificial turf installation—less material, faster turnaround, and easier to customize for pet use with proper infill and shock-absorbing underlayment. Sun exposure varies block to block depending on tree coverage and lot orientation. We'll assess your yard's microclimate during our site visit so we can recommend infill type and pile height that handle both the afternoon heat and any shaded areas where pets like to rest.

Your sandy base is actually an advantage for drainage. We lay a engineered gravel and sand base layer that prevents the synthetic turf from sitting in moisture. Water drains through the turf and base, avoiding the swampy conditions some homeowners get with improper installation. This keeps odors down and extends your pet turf's lifespan significantly.
